Given the seasonal road salt and winter conditions, common local issues for GMC trucks and SUVs include premature brake and exhaust system corrosion, as well as 4WD system maintenance. Models like the Sierra and Terrain also frequently need attention for electrical components and suspension wear from rough, rural roads.
Look for shops in Pulaski or nearby Oswego County that are ASE-certified and have specific training or tools for GMC diagnostics. Checking for strong local word-of-mouth recommendations and online reviews focused on truck and SUV repair is crucial, as dedicated dealerships are farther away.
Labor rates in Pulaski may be slightly lower than in major metro areas, but parts costs are generally consistent. The key factor is choosing a shop with fair, transparent pricing; always request a detailed written estimate upfront to avoid surprises, especially for major repairs.
Seek immediate service for warning lights like "Service 4WD," check engine lights with noticeable performance loss, or unusual noises from brakes/suspension, especially before winter. Addressing small issues promptly prevents costly damage from our harsh weather and salted roads.
Schedule critical pre-winter checks for your 4WD system, battery, and tires in early fall. Also, plan around seasonal fishing and tourism traffic, as local shops can be busier, and consider a shop that offers loaner vehicles given the limited local public transportation options.
